Transaction a31d06b7293ddf7dda815b89cd308295eb82db5e8011942dcbf0a1d2e240d08f
1 Input
2 Outputs
- a31d06b7293ddf7dda815b89cd308295eb82db5e8011942dcbf0a1d2e240d08f:0
- a31d06b7293ddf7dda815b89cd308295eb82db5e8011942dcbf0a1d2e240d08f:1
value 250645191
address 3DzSVk4veMCkNbNT9CdETeE26uWxmNbBnD
value 16900000
address 1MBVkjhf1nAu8B61EFUn4caXvdw4FBWqJs